UNHCR Chief Guterres strongly condemns deadly attack on Camp Liberty in Iraq

UNHCR – 9 February 2013 – The High Commissioner for Refugees, António Guterres expresses his shock about this morning’s mortar attack on Camp Liberty in Iraq that reportedly killed six and wounded dozens.

“I strongly condemn this attack,” Mr. Guterres said, noting that the residents of Camp Liberty are asylum seekers undergoing the refugee status determination process and thus entitled to international protection. “This is a despicable act of violence.”

“I call on the Iraqi Government to do everything it can to guarantee security to the residents,” he said. “The perpetrators must be found and brought to justice without delay,” he said.

The High Commissioner also calls on all countries to help find urgent solutions for the Camp Liberty residents.

Mr. Guterres expresses his deep condolences to the families of the victims.
